Output 20262e501661d6afc300d7639372b3593aea8e6d860a0796d4e698ba99844ad4:1

value
2012188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b973e12b2855be724d21b34412c1e6e1040b4c57 OP_EQUAL
address
3JbbkV88NqePRgEUpw5RrpSRwSytBAnXmZ
transaction
20262e501661d6afc300d7639372b3593aea8e6d860a0796d4e698ba99844ad4
confirmations
352908
spent
true